Marcelin Lisan

Marcelin Lisan (born 15 February 1960) is the mayor of Huahine, French Polynesia and was the representative of Huahine to the Territorial Assembly of French Polynesia from May 2004 to 4 May 2013.

He did his primary schooling in Fare, then went to college at Collége La Mennais in Papeete.

Instead of going with his parents to New Caledonia, he decided to return to his native island of Huahine to manage the family business (general and fuel power supply).

He managed to diversify the business by creating a car rental company and a bakery.
